Signs That It's Time to Call a Professional


While DIY tasks can handle basic maintenance, some repair services demand an expert touch. Modern automobiles are loaded with advanced innovation that needs special diagnostic tools and professional training. Solutions like steering and suspension repair aren't just complicated-- they're critical to your safety when traveling.


If you observe symptoms like irregular tire wear, relentless pulling away, clunking sounds over bumps, or a loose guiding wheel, it's an indicator that you require an expert evaluation. Overlooking problems with guiding or suspension can put you and others at serious risk. While it might be alluring to troubleshoot in your home, repair work in these locations ought to be entrusted to technicians that understand the delicate equilibrium your vehicle requires to run safely.
